RESOURCE DESCRIPTION
Quizizz is a quiz maker that allows students and education professionals to track progress and make learning
engaging and fun (memes included).

RECOMMENDATION
Given the information above, would your recommend this resource? Why or why not? Include any additional
considerations or notes you have.
I would certainly recommend Quizizz! It's a lot of fun and relatable to students, they can make their
own quizzes on it or take those created by teachers, and it has different variations for specific
preferences and/or needs (like different themes and a text to speech function). The app and site both
work well and give visual pop.
IMPLEMENTATION IDEAS
How could you use this in the classroom (describe one specific application)?
Students can create quizzes and quiz one another on content they think is important, as well as
submit it to the teacher for grading.
What technology tools/resources in your school/district could you also utilize to foster collaboration among your students
(think about what you found in your scavenger hunt activity)?
Google Docs for an archive of student-made quizzes, Google Classroom for links and score submissions, etc.
